Ledger Live如何做到本地签名与硬件隔离?

解析Ledger Live保障签名安全的独特机制

解析Ledger Live保障签名安全的独特机制

Ledger Live作为一款知名的加密货币管理软件,在保障用户资产安全方面表现出色,其中本地签名与硬件隔离是其重要的安全特性。下面将详细介绍Ledger Live是如何做到这一点的。

本地签名的概念与重要性

本地签名是指在用户本地设备上对交易信息进行签名的过程。在加密货币交易中,签名是验证交易合法性和所有权的关键步骤。通过本地签名,用户的私钥无需暴露在网络环境中,大大降低了私钥被窃取的风险。如果私钥在网络传输过程中被拦截,攻击者就可以轻易地控制用户的资产。因此,本地签名是保障用户资产安全的重要基础。

硬件隔离的原理

Ledger Live通过使用Ledger硬件钱包来实现硬件隔离。Ledger硬件钱包是一种专门设计的物理设备,它将用户的私钥存储在一个安全的芯片中。这个芯片具有高度的安全性,采用了多种加密技术和防护机制,防止私钥被外部攻击。当用户进行交易签名时,交易信息会从Ledger Live软件发送到硬件钱包,硬件钱包在内部对交易信息进行签名,然后将签名结果返回给软件。整个过程中,私钥始终不会离开硬件钱包,从而实现了硬件隔离。

数据传输的安全性

在Ledger Live与硬件钱包之间的数据传输过程中,采用了安全的加密协议。例如,使用SSL/TLS协议对数据进行加密,确保数据在传输过程中不被窃取或篡改。即使攻击者拦截了数据,由于数据是加密的,他们也无法获取其中的敏感信息。此外,Ledger Live还会对硬件钱包进行身份验证,确保与之通信的是合法的硬件钱包,防止中间人攻击。

用户操作的验证机制

Ledger Live在进行签名操作时,会要求用户在硬件钱包上进行确认。用户需要通过硬件钱包的屏幕和按键来查看交易信息,并手动确认签名。这一过程确保了用户对每一笔交易都有明确的认知和控制权。即使软件受到攻击,攻击者也无法在用户未确认的情况下完成签名操作,进一步增强了本地签名与硬件隔离的安全性。

持续的安全更新与维护

Ledger团队会持续对Ledger Live和硬件钱包进行安全更新和维护。他们会及时修复发现的安全漏洞,采用最新的加密技术和安全机制,以应对不断变化的安全威胁。同时,Ledger还会对用户进行安全提示和教育,提高用户的安全意识,帮助用户更好地保护自己的资产。

通过以上多种措施,Ledger Live成功地实现了本地签名与硬件隔离,为用户提供了一个安全可靠的加密货币管理环境。